Dow introduces Ecosurf EH surfactant
The Dow Chemical Company has
added three new surfactants to the
Ecosurf brand of surfactants. Ecosurf
EH- 3, 6 and 9 surfactants are a new
generation of high performance, readily
biodegradable surfactants. They are
designed for use in paint and coatings,
inks, textile processing and agriculture
chemicals. Ecosurf EH surfactants
have an excellent environmental profile, are biodegradable with low aquatic toxicity and meet the criteria for the
U.S. EPA’s Design for the Environment
Surfactant Screen, according to the

SARTOMER OFFERS THREE
POLYESTER ACRYLATE OLIGOMERS
Sartomer Company has introduced
CN2261LV, CN2264 and CN2282 acrylate oligomers with good cure rates
and abrasion resistance. CN2261LV
was developed for UV-curable wood
coating applications, where hardness
and abrasion resistance are required.
CN2264 offers increased flexibility
while maintaining hardness, abrasion
resistance and an excellent cure rate,
according to the company. It is ideal
for flexographic and screen inks as
well as wood, floor and paper coatings.
CN2282 is a tetrafunctional polyester
acrylate oligomer that maintains good
flexibility, even with fast cure rates. It is
designed for use in coatings, inks and
adhesives where toughness and flexibility are desired. More info: Sartomer

VERTEC BIOSOLVENTS
INTRODUCES ELSOL
Vertec Biosolvents, Inc., a manufacturer of custom blends of biosolvents
based primarily on ethyl lactate, fatty
acid methyl esters, d-limonene and
ethanol, has introduced the Elsol
product line. Elsol is a line of patent
pending products designed to directly
replace petroleum solvents with sustainable, bio-based, HAPs free, carbon
neutral solvents that are both
employee and environmentally friendly. Elsol blends a 20%-30% increase in
efficiency over petroleum solvents,
making them ideal for formulation of
both low and higher solids products,
according to the company. Elsol products are biobased replacements for hazardous petroleum-based solvents, made
from green, carbon neutral, sustainable
biodegradable chemistry. More info:

FISCHER TECHNOLOGY OFFERS
COATINGS THICKNESS GAUGES
Fischer Technology offers a complete
range of hand held coating thickness
gauges suitable for measurements of
paint, powder coating, plating and
anodize. These gauges measure over
ferrous, non-ferrous or both ferrous
and non-ferrous substrates. The FMP
series is the most recent addition to
the Fischer product line. The new
instruments are the Dualscope
FMP20, Deltascope FMP30, Iso-Scope
FMP30, Dualscope FMP40 and
Dualscope FMP100 coating thickness
gauges. These easy to use and versatile instruments offer a large and
bright graphic display with an
extremely durable shock resistant casing, according to the company. A large
selection of probes are interchangeable for the new FMP Series yielding
accuracy and a wide measurement
range. In addition to the FMP series,
Fischer offers the MP0R series which
has two large displays, automatic substrate recognition. More info: Fischer

CYTEC RELEASES RESINS FOR
REFINISHING AND SPOT REPAIR
Cytec Industries has launched Ebecryl
curing resins 8412, 8501 and 8309.
This family of resins is designed for
low energy curable applications such
as automotive end of line spot repair.
These flexible and durable resins can
also be used in flexible filled coatings
on substrates ranging from metal to
metallized plastics. More info: Cytec

ROSS INTRODUCES SKID MOUNTED
STATIC MIXING SYSTEMS
Charles Ross and Son now offers complete skid mounted static mixing systems. The available mixer designs
include the LPD, a low-pressure model
typically used for low viscosity turbulent flow mixing of fluids and for gas-liquid mixing. This design is offered in
many materials of construction and to
48 inches diameter. These mixers are
easily customized to include special
feed nozzles and injectors for major
and minor product streams. The second design, the ISG, includes specially
machined elements with passageways
that guarantee the mixing of any
pumpable material. After passing
through ten elements the ISG will
layer materials over 2,000,000 times
to provide a microscopically layered
mixture. ISG elements are stackable
in any quantity to provide mixing
quality as needed in the process. The
ISG is supplied in a range of cast or
machined materials to suit the application through 12 inches diameter.
